Anatomy
The superior constrictor muscle is a quadrilateral, sheet-like muscle. It is thinner than the middle and inferior constrictor muscles.

Insertion
The muscle's fibres extend posterior-ward from its origin to form the midline
pharyngeal raphe which then attaches onto the
pharyngeal tubercle (of the
basilar part of the
occipital bone
The occipital bone () is a neurocranium, cranial dermal bone and the main bone of the occiput (back and lower part of the skull). It is trapezoidal in shape and curved on itself like a shallow dish. The occipital bone lies over the occipital lob ...
).

Relations
The interval between the upper border of the muscle and the
base of the skull
The base of skull, also known as the cranial base or the cranial floor, is the most inferior area of the skull. It is composed of the endocranium and the lower parts of the calvaria.
Structure
Structures found at the base of the skull are for ...
is closed by the
pharyngeal aponeurosis, and is known as the
sinus of Morgagni.
There is an interval between superior pharyngeal constrictor and middle pharyngeal constrictor, this space contains glossopharyngeal nerve, lingual nerve and the stylopharyngeus muscle.

Function
As soon as the
bolus of food is received in the pharynx, the elevator muscles relax, the pharynx descends, and the constrictors contract upon the bolus, conveying it downward into the
esophagus
The esophagus (American English), oesophagus (British English), or œsophagus (Œ, archaic spelling) (American and British English spelling differences#ae and oe, see spelling difference) all ; : ((o)e)(œ)sophagi or ((o)e)(œ)sophaguses), c ...
.
